#614d3e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#614d3e is composed of 38% red, 30.2%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 20.6% magenta, 36.1% yellow and 62% black. It has a hue angle of 25.7 degrees, a saturation of 22% and a lightness of 31.2%. #614d3e color hex could be obtained by blending #c29a7c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

● #614d3e color description : Very dark desaturated orange.
#614d3e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#614d3e has RGB values of R:97, G:77, B:62 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.21, Y:0.36, K:0.62. Its decimal value is 6376766.

Shades and Tints of #614d3e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010101 is the darkest color, while #f8f6f4 is the lightest one.

Tones of #614d3e
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#554f4a is the less saturated color, while #9e4401 is the most saturated one.
